The Russian state-sponsored hacking group tracked as APT28 has
been observed using a pair of implants dubbed BEARDSHELL and
COVENANT to facilitate long‑term surveillance of Ukrainian military
personnel. The two malware families have been put to use since
April 2024, ESET said in a new report shared with The Hacker News.
